OLG Shares Quarterly Gaming Revenue with Cavan Monaghan and Peterborough
It’s that time again–Shorelines Casino handed out cheques to their host communities last week covering the three months of operations from January to the end of March. Cavan Monaghan’s share was $81,059, while Peterborough received $743,297. How are gaming revenues faring under the new, two-facility model? Last year, Cavan Monaghan received $679,173 for the…

Solving Our Septic Dilemma for Safe Water in Rural Areas
In Ontario, the oversight of onsite sewage systems that allow rural property owners to safely treat and dispose of human waste rests with the Ministry of Municipal Affairs and Housing. The ministry has delegated the responsibility to local bodies, such as municipalities, boards of health or conservation authorities. Here in Peterborough, with the exception…

New eTick Website Allows Residents to Identify Disease-Carrying Species
Lyme disease prevention just got easier thanks to a new website that allows local residents to submit photos of ticks they find and receive confirmation if it belongs to the species that carry Lyme bacteria. “Not all ticks carry Lyme disease, so the first step is always species identification when a tick is discovered,”…
